How much finance is in climate finance? A bibliometric review, critiques, and future research directions

摘要
This study describes and analyses the research hotspots and evolution trends in climate finance research. Seven literature clusters that elucidate how different perspectives constitute the research landscape in climate finance and two main research hotspots that form the climate finance domain are identified. The empirical results also show that the research priorities of climate finance are still less "finance-based". In the future, finance scholars should pay more attention to the financial dimension of climate finance. Finally, the research gaps within the existing climate finance literature are identified, and 35 research questions for future research are proposed.
